About the Company: Thomas Lyte is a Royal Warrant holder, as gold and silversmiths to The King. A contemporary luxury brand, disrupting a traditional industry, we have quickly established a reputation as world-class designers and makers of exquisite bespoke silverware. We are responsible for designing, making and restoring some of sports most iconic trophies, including the Emirates FA Cup, the Rugby World Cup, the ATP Finals Trophies, FIFA World Cup and the ICC's Men's and Women's Cricket World Cups. At Thomas Lyte, we combine the latest technologies with centuries of knowledge and are renowned for our stunning designs, superb craftsmanship and incomparable service. Our team of master craftspeople are bespoke gold and silver specialists and among the most talented artisans and metalworkers in the world. The priceless pieces they create are packaged and presented immaculately at our workshop, before being promptly delivered to our clients based all over the world.
About the Role: Thomas Lyte is looking for a dedicated and enthusiastic Machine Engraver to work in our state-of-the-art London workshop to cover a period of maternity leave. Reporting to the Head of Operations, the role represents an integral part of the workshop team, contributing to the creation of some of the most iconic sporting trophies, as well as an array of bespoke pieces, both modern and historic. As with all our workshop roles, total concentration and focus is required at all times, to ensure the safety of all personnel. This is a busy working environment and successful applicants will need to be fully conscious and mindful of the strength and pace of the machinery being operated.
Responsibilities:
- Machine engraving - engraving silver and gold trophies, awards and other bespoke products using a Gravograph IS400 Volume machine.
- Preparation of artwork, setting up the engraving machine with the appropriate engraving tools and overseeing the engraving process.
- Making appropriate tooling/jigs to hold the work on the machine.
- Training will be provided on using the lathe, if required.
- Assisting with quality control of all finished productions, to ensure highest standards.
